			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Adrian Davis a shooting guard out of Mt. Rainier High School and has one of the highest ceilings in his class. He was able to put his program back in the spotlight as a freshman. He was listed as the top freshman in WA last season by many scouting services and picked up recruiting interest from many of the top Left Coast schools.</p>
<div class="wp-caption alignright" style="width: 244px"><img class="  " title="AdrianDavis" src="http://a4.sphotos.ak.fbcdn.net/hphotos-ak-ash4/314243_220135251368730_100001167705001_564569_7149644_n.jpg" alt="" width="234" height="302" /><p class="wp-caption-text">Adrian Davis (Mick White Photography)</p></div>
<p>He is a fast guard that has one of the quickest first steps in his grade and maybe even in the state. He can slash through the lane and pick up contact. He is strong and agressive and will use his natural basketball instincts and skills to get to the rim.</p>
<p>He is listed at 6&#8217;1, 170 but is probably closer to about 6&#8217;2 now as he continues to grow. He already is a gym rat and has a strong upper body in which will only get stronger as he continues to develop.</p>
<p>Davis was a high impact player for Mt. Rainier as a freshman, he averaged 17.7 points, 1 assist, 3.3 steals, 3 rebounds, a game. He had a scorers mentality.</p>
<p>Over the summer, I had the opportunity to watch him in the AAU circuit and he played a different role with the idea of getting others on his team the ball. Granted, he did plenty of scoring but with other weapons around him, his assists went way up.</p>
<p>This season the Mt. Rainier Rams have found a couple of weapons, a couple players from last year have taken drastic steps forward; 2013 Caden Rowland and 2012 Malik Rodgers. 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>2014 Deeshawn Tucker is a talented point guard out of Federal Way High School. He is listed at 6&#8217;1, 16o. He comes in at number 12 on our list of the best in Washington because of his sheer potential.</p>
<div class="wp-caption alignright" style="width: 228px"><img class="     " title="Deeshawn Tucker" src="http://thehuskyhaul.com/wp-content/blogs.dir/191/files/2011/08/photo.jpg" alt="" width="218" height="293" /><p class="wp-caption-text">Deeshawn Tucker</p></div>
<p>I first saw him over the summer in the AAU circuit when he was playing for Rainier Vista in Seattle, WA. My first impression was that he was older than his age because of his already fine tuned abilities that don&#8217;t usually come as a freshman in high school. The main thing that stood out was just his raw ability to get to the hoop.</p>
<p>His point guard abilities are also very impressive, he manages the floor and has great court awareness. He sometimes is referred to as &#8220;flashy&#8221; and &#8220;electric&#8221;. This may be true but I think he controls it well, he doesn&#8217;t make many stupid passes or give away the ball. His &#8220;electricity&#8221; comes from just his quick first step and his ball handling skills to explode to the basket.</p>
<p>He can also lockdown a defender on the defensive end which is not often part of a &#8220;flashy&#8221; players game. He takes as much pride in shutting someone down as he does he scoring points on the offensive end.</p>
<p>In the summer when I first watched him play, he was about 5&#8217;11- 155 and recently I went and watched him again and he is easily 6&#8217;1/6&#8217;2 and 160-165. He has bulked up and has muscle definition a kid his age doesn&#8217;t usually have. This is probably because he loves to work. He constantly wants to get better and be better than everyone around him.</p>

<p>2012 Amedeo Della Valle may be the hottest name in recruiting right now. He put up 29 points the other night and since then his phone has been ringing off the hook.</p>
<p>The talented 6&#8217;6 point guard from Findlay Prep has really been picking up a lot of interest since the season has started. Coaches are seeing just how good this kid from Italy actually is, which is really good.</p>
<p>He already had a nice sizable list of offers; Cal, Arizona, Georgetown, Utah, Gonzaga, St. Mary’s, Creighton, UMASS, and Portland. However, lately 4 more schools have been in contact- USC, Boston College, UCLA, and UCONN.</p>
<p>Both UCLA and UCONN offered him. He talked with both Jim Calhoun and Phil Matthews (UCLA) by phone yesterday.</p>
<p>&#8220;[Jim Calhoun] talked a little bit about UCONN and just explained to me the program a little bit and then offered me,&#8221; Valle said about his conversation with the head coach at UCONN.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Brandon Randolph is one of the top point guards in the 2013 class. He is listed by most scouting services as a 4-star prospect while some have him as a 3-star. But all have recognized his amazing ability to score.</p>
<div id="attachment_690" class="wp-caption alignright" style="width: 210px"><a href="http://cdn.fansided.com/wp-content/blogs.dir/191/files/2011/11/BRandolph.jpg"><img class="size-medium wp-image-690" title="BRandolph" src="http://cdn.fansided.com/wp-content/blogs.dir/191/files/2011/11/BRandolph-200x300.jpg" alt="" width="200" height="300" /></a><p class="wp-caption-text">Brandon Randolph</p></div>
<p>His ability to get the basket is what makes him special. He is agressive and can take it all the way into the paint or pull up and shoot a mid-range jumper. He is best when he has the ball in his hands, creating opportunities for his team to put up points. However, he also is a consistent shooter from behind the arc and is an underrated distributer.</p>
<p>This 6&#8217;2, 180 pound point guard has been compared to one NBA player in particular, &#8220;I play strong like Darren Williams,&#8221; Randolph said.</p>
<p>This season he is hoping to improve on the defensive side of the ball to become an even greater all around basketball player. He is constantly identifying his weaknesses and improving on those areas.</p>
<p>Schools are noticing and already has a laundry list of colleges expressing interest; Arizona, Texas A&amp;M, VCU, UCLA, USC, Arizona State, Hawaii, LSU, Cal, Iowa, Stanford, and he has recently picked up an offer from San Diego State.</p>
